ABCAP is a not-for-profit, 501(c)(3) organization focused on increasing awareness and providing education about the importance of early detection of breast cancer.    

In April 2004, Anaia Bedford lost her battle to breast cancer. Her husband Ken Bedford began the crusade to fight breast cancer and to help educate women in underserved communities who often lack information, insurance and overall access to healthcare. He formed ABCAP (Anaia's Breast Cancer Awareness Program), in memory of Anaia to assist women who cannot afford mammograms and to help overcome the fears and myths they have about the disease.
